                                                             High Waist Skinny

Let's start this party with basic jean that does everything . The high waist skinny that is perfect with boots , pumps , sandals it is the jean that does it all and a wardrobe staple.  You can take it from dress down day at the office and convert it to a sexy look for a night on the town.                                                                    Boot cut  Jeans 

What I love about a boot cut jeans they just make your legs look amazingly  long and lean so I will always have a pair of these in my rotation. For so many years I limited myself to wearing boots with boot cut but the stylist at Kohl's showed me a new way .. :)
